What does the word "XUV" mean?

The term "XUV" is an acronym that has gained significant traction in the automotive industry, particularly among manufacturers and consumers alike. It stands for "Crossover Utility Vehicle." This designation refers to a type of vehicle that combines features of both a sports utility vehicle (SUV) and a station wagon or minivan, offering the practicality of an SUV while emphasizing the handling and comfort of a car.

As the automotive market continues to evolve, the demand for versatile and efficient vehicles has led to the emergence of XUVs. These vehicles are designed to appeal to a wide range of consumers, particularly those who are looking for a family-friendly vehicle that can adeptly handle various terrains without compromising on style or comfort.

While the XUV classification is particularly popular in markets like India and North America, the concept has prompted manufacturers globally to innovate and improve their crossover models. This evolution is evident in the growing number of models introduced each year, featuring enhanced designs, technology, and fuel efficiency metrics.

Ultimately, the term "XUV" encapsulates a modern approach to vehicle design, blending the robust capabilities of an SUV with the refined features of a sedan. As consumers continue to prioritize versatility, comfort, and efficiency, XUVs will likely remain a prominent segment in the automotive marketplace.
